With reference to the variation of properties in the Periodic Table, which of the following is generally true?
पर्याय
Atomic size increases from left to right across a period.
Ionization potential increases from left to right across a period.
Electron affinity increases going down a group.
Electro-negativity increases going down a group.
Advertisements
उत्तर
Ionization potential increases from left to right across a period.
